9. Gross, hamfisted, nonsensical, and unfunny as his usual... |
|
Bush shot back with "It's about time you had the heart to invite me," an apparent reference to Letterman's recent bypass heart surgery.
Amid boos from the audience, Letterman shook his head: "You're winning delegates left and right, governor."
Leaving that joke, Letterman brought up one of Bush's many slogans: "You often say: I'm a uniter, not a divider. What does that mean?"
Without hesitation, Bush continued to goad Letterman: "It means when it comes time to sew up your chest cavity, we use stitches as opposed to opening it up." The remark produced more boos from the audience.
